Study in Guangzhou in 2026 represents an exceptional academic and professional opportunity for international students. The capital of Guangdong Province and China’s third-largest city, Guangzhou is the economic engine of the south and one of Asia’s most dynamic metropolises. Every year, thousands of foreign students choose this city for its quality universities, competitive cost of living and unique professional prospects in an environment geared towards global trade.
Beyond the lecture halls, Guangzhou offers an immersion into Cantonese culture, world-renowned cuisine and an exceptional economic network thanks to its position as a commercial hub between China and the rest of the world. Students discover a balance between academic excellence, vibrant urban life and international openness.
This guide covers everything you need to know to succeed in your studies in Guangzhou: the best universities, cost of living, accommodation options, student life and admission strategies.

Study in Guangzhou means settling at the heart of the Greater Bay Area, one of the most powerful economic zones in the world, alongside Shenzhen and Hong Kong. The city is a global centre for trade, industry and innovation, giving students direct access to an exceptional professional network.
Guangzhou hosts a large foreign community, particularly from Africa and the Middle East, making it one of China’s most cosmopolitan cities. This diversity fosters intercultural exchange and makes it easier for international students — including Moroccan students — to integrate.

| Category | Estimated Cost (USD) |
| Accommodation | 150 – 700 |
| Food | 100 – 280 |
| Transportation | 20 – 45 |
| Personal Expenses | 50 – 150 |
| Total | 350 – 800 |
University dormitories remain the most economical and convenient option for newly arrived students, particularly on the SYSU and SCUT campuses. Private apartments in student neighbourhoods offer more independence at reasonable prices compared to Beijing or Shanghai.
Cantonese cuisine, world-famous for its variety and quality, is affordable and diverse. University canteens allow students to eat for less than $3 per meal. Guangzhou’s modern and extensive metro network efficiently connects the entire city at very competitive fares.

Students have two main options: university dormitories and private apartments. Dormitories, located on campuses, provide a safe and affordable solution, ideal for quickly integrating into the university community. Shared apartments in neighbourhoods close to campuses are a popular alternative for greater independence.
Student life in Guangzhou is both stimulating and enriching. Universities offer a rigorous academic environment combined with a dynamic campus life featuring clubs, associations and cultural events. The city, lively all year round, provides countless opportunities for discovery: festivals, historic districts, parks and a vibrant local arts scene.
Guangzhou is home to many multinationals, manufacturing companies and international trade platforms, most notably the Canton Fair, one of the world’s largest trade fairs. Students benefit from internship and part-time job opportunities within an extremely dynamic economic fabric.

Guangzhou is ideal for ambitious students attracted to international business, engineering, economics and applied sciences. It is a perfect choice for those who want to combine quality academic training with professional experience at the heart of the Asian economy.
